6) Have a valid physical exam on file with the school nurse. (DUE: before the first practice/tryout)

All students must pass a physical exam prior to participation in school athletics. A physical exam covers the student for 13 months from the exam date. A student's eligibility will terminate once a physical exam has reached the 13 month limit. Student-athletes will no longer be allowed to continue participation until the end of the season if their physical exam expires during the season of play. 8) Pay the user fee. (DUE: before the first contest)

For all sports except Ice Hockey:

User fees are non-refundable once a student-athlete has participated in a contest. The user fee for the 2023-2024 school year is $250 per sport / per season with a $1,250 family maximum (per household / per school year) inclusive of both middle school and high school students. In cases of financial hardship, waivers will be granted based on Federal Free and Reduced Meals Program income guidelines and will allow for 50% fee waiver if eligible for reduced meals, and 100% fee waiver if eligible for free meals.

For Ice Hockey only:

The Littleton School Committee voted to implement an ice rental surcharge for Ice Hockey. Given the similar projected participation and costs, the decision has been made to continue the same fee structure for the upcoming 2023-2024 Ice Hockey season. The surcharge is necessary to cover the extraneous costs associated with the sport of Ice Hockey.

The surcharge will be in addition to the standard athletic fee of $250 per sport and will not count towards the $1,250 family max. The surcharge for the 2023-2024 season is the same as last year, $425. Thus, the fee for a student-athlete who has not met the family max will be $675 ($250 standard user fee + $425 ice rental surcharge). This fee structure will be the same for Ice Hockey student-athletes from Littleton High School and the Bromfield School. The formula for calculating the ice rental surcharge was decided upon as follows: total ice rental amount for regular season divided by anticipated roster = surcharge amount.

In cases of financial hardship, the same guidelines will be followed for the ice rental surcharge as the standard user fee. Thus, waivers will be granted based on Federal Free and Reduced Meals Program income guidelines and will allow for 50% fee waiver if eligible for reduced meals, and 100% fee waiver if eligible for free meals.
